Indonesian[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From English speculator or from Latin speculātor (a spy, explorer, investigator).

Pronunciation[edit]

  • IPA(key): [spɛkuˈlatɔr]
  • Hyphenation: spè‧ku‧la‧tor

Noun[edit]

spekulator (plural spekulator-spekulator, first-person possessive spekulatorku, second-person possessive spekulatormu, third-person possessive spekulatornya)

  1. speculator.
    Synonym: spekulan
